WebObstetric fistula is a medical condition in which a hole develops in the birth canal as a result of childbirth. This can be between the vagina and rectum, ureter, or bladder. It can result in incontinence of urine or feces. Complications may include depression, infertility, and social isolation.. Web17 de mai. de 2024 · If an arteriovenous fistula requires treatment, your provider may recommend: Ultrasound-guided compression. This may be an option for an arteriovenous fistula in the legs that's easily seen on ultrasound. In this treatment, an ultrasound probe is push down on the fistula for about 10 minutes. Web22 de ago. de 2024 · Fistula formation is one of the complications of diverticulitis, accounting for 17 to 27 percent of surgically treated cases of diverticular disease [ 1 ]. Diverticulitis in Western countries usually involves the sigmoid colon, and fistulization most frequently arises from this segment. The most common types of fistulas are colovesical fistulas ... Web9 de mar. de 2024 · Fistulas are a common complication of Crohn’s disease that are best treated with a combination of medication and surgery by a multidisciplinary team. Whenever possible, finding a team of people who will work with you as the most important team member and adapt treatment to your life goals is helpful.
